What is New Zealand Dollar (NZD)

The New Zealand Dollar (NZD) is the official currency of New Zealand, as well as the Cook Islands, Niue, and Tokelau. Introduced in 1967, it replaced the New Zealand pound. The NZD is represented by the symbol "$" or sometimes "NZ$" to distinguish it from other dollar-denominated currencies.

The NZD is subdivided into 100 cents. It is known for its vibrant colors and unique designs, which feature notable New Zealand figures and wildlife. The Reserve Bank of New Zealand manages its issuance and regulation. As one of the major currencies in the Pacific region, the NZD is also commonly traded against several currencies, impacting exchange rates globally.

New Zealand's economy is primarily driven by agriculture and tourism, allowing the NZD to have relatively stable value. What is Mongolian Tugrik (MNT)

The Mongolian Tugrik (MNT) is the currency of Mongolia, introduced in 1925. Like the NZD, the Tugrik is also divided into 100 smaller units, known as "mongos." Represented by the symbol "₮," the Tugrik has undergone several changes in its design to reflect Mongolia's rich cultural heritage and history.

Originally, the currency was backed by gold and silver, but today it operates on a fiat basis. The Bank of Mongolia is responsible for issuing and regulating the Tugrik. Mongolia's economy relies heavily on its mining, agriculture, and livestock sectors. These industries significantly influence the value of the Tugrik when compared to other currencies.

The exchange rate of MNT can be quite volatile, affected by external factors such as global commodity prices and internal economic conditions. Converting NZD to MNT

To convert New Zealand Dollars to Mongolian Tugrik, you will need to refer to current exchange rates. As a general example, if the exchange rate is given as

1 NZD = 1,800 MNT

then converting funds will require simply multiplying the amount in NZD by the current exchange rate to obtain the equivalent amount in MNT. For instance, if you wish to convert 100 NZD to MNT:

100 NZD × 1,800 MNT/NZD = 180,000 MNT
